VINTAGE car owners were out in force on Sunday as the Karmann Ghia international rally passed through Devizes.

The Karmann Ghia is a classic sports car, based on the chassis of the Volkswagen Beetle, and organisers decided to have the owner’s club international rally take place in Wiltshire this year to celebration 60 years since the cars first production.

On Sunday 35 Ghia's cruised through the Wiltshire countryside, stopping for a two hour coffee break in Devizes at the Wadworth visitor centre.

Mark Reeves ,from Redstocks, who planned the event with partner Jane Shepley, said: “Although I have been part of the club for eight years this was the first rally I have organised. It went really well and all the feedback I've had has been positive.

"We had people attend from all over the UK along with people driving over from France and Switzerland.

"I would like to thank Wadworth, Brogans and Butler Fuels for helping make the rally a success."

As part of the two day rally the group also visited the steam museum in Swindon on Saturday before moving down to Stonehenge on Sunday.
